Understanding Arthroscopy: The Future of Joint Care
Arthroscopy is a modern, minimally invasive surgical technique that has transformed the way joint problems are diagnosed and treated. It involves creating tiny keyhole incisions and inserting a small camera called an arthroscope to view the inside of the joint on a screen. This allows orthopedic surgeons to identify and treat joint issues with exceptional precision—all in the same procedure.
Unlike traditional open surgery, arthroscopy causes minimal tissue damage, reduces post-operative pain, leaves smaller scars, and ensures a quicker recovery. Patients often choose arthroscopy surgery in Mulund for its accuracy, safety, and faster return to normal activities.
Arthroscopy is not just a diagnostic tool—it’s also an effective treatment method for several joint conditions such as meniscus tears, ligament injuries, and cartilage damage. By combining high-definition imaging with expert surgical skills, arthroscopy offers precise treatment and excellent long-term outcomes.

When Do You Need Arthroscopy Surgery?
Early recognition of joint problems is crucial. You may need arthroscopy if you experience:
Persistent joint pain or swelling that doesn’t respond to medication
Limited range of motion or stiffness
Repeated joint dislocations
Injuries from sports or accidents
Clicking, catching, or locking sensations in the joint
Arthroscopy is commonly recommended for:
Torn cartilage or ligaments
Meniscus injuries
Chronic joint inflammation
Joint instability
Sports-related injuries
Consulting an orthopedic specialist early can help you get an accurate diagnosis and timely treatment—preventing long-term joint damage.
Joints Commonly Treated with Arthroscopy
| Joint | Common Conditions Treated |
|---|---|
| Knee | ACL tear, meniscus injury, cartilage damage, early osteoarthritis |
| Shoulder | Rotator cuff tear, labral tear, impingement, frozen shoulder |
| Hip | Labral tear, cartilage injury, femoroacetabular impingement |
| Ankle | Ligament injury, cartilage repair, instability |
| Wrist | Tendon/ligament tear, cartilage repair, ganglion cyst removal |
| Elbow | Tennis elbow, ligament repair, joint inflammation |

How Arthroscopy Surgery Is Performed
Arthroscopy is a precise and safe procedure performed through a few simple steps:
Preoperative Assessment: Your surgeon reviews your medical history and imaging results.
Anesthesia: Depending on the joint, local, regional, or general anesthesia is used.
Keyhole Incisions: Small incisions are made to insert the arthroscope and surgical instruments.
Visualization: The arthroscope transmits real-time images, helping the surgeon assess joint damage.
Treatment: The surgeon repairs or removes damaged tissue using specialized tools.
Closure: Incisions are closed with small sutures and a sterile dressing applied.
The procedure usually takes 30 to 90 minutes, and most patients can return home the same day.
Recovery After Arthroscopy
Recovery is typically faster than with open surgery. After the procedure, patients can expect:
Short observation in the hospital
Pain control with prescribed medication
Dressing and wound care guidance
Early physiotherapy to restore movement
Recovery Timeline
| Time After Surgery | Expected Recovery |
|---|---|
| 1 Week | Mild swelling and pain; start gentle movements |
| 2–4 Weeks | Begin physiotherapy; improved flexibility |
| 6 Weeks | Resume light daily activities |
| 3 Months | Return to work and moderate activity |
| 6 Months | Full recovery and return to sports |
Following your physiotherapist’s instructions and avoiding strain on the joint are key to optimal healing.

Risks and Precautions
While arthroscopy is considered safe, minor risks may include:
Mild swelling or stiffness
Temporary bruising at the incision site
Rare infections or blood clots
Very rare nerve or tissue injury
Following post-operative instructions and regular follow-ups significantly reduce these risks.

Cost & Insurance Coverage
The cost of arthroscopy in India varies depending on:
Type of joint treated
Hospital and surgeon’s expertise
Complexity of repair
Typically, knee or shoulder arthroscopy costs range from ₹50,000 – ₹1,50,000. Most hospitals, including Dr. Karthik’s, offer cashless insurance options—check with your provider for details.
